"Delphinus Punta Cancun, located at the Hyatt Ziva resort, offers a well-organized dolphin experience, but there were several issues that made it less enjoyable than expected.
I visited on January 6, 2025, with my six-year-old son while staying at the Grand Fiesta Americana next door. When booking, we were told that someone would meet us at the Grand Fiesta Americana marina area to walk us over. However, no one showed up, so we walked to the Hyatt Ziva ourselves. When we arrived, my wife and son were stopped by security and told they couldn’t enter because they weren’t guests of the resort, even after explaining they were there for the dolphin excursion. I was able to find a staff member who eventually walked us to the right area, but this was an unnecessary hassle that could have been avoided with better communication.
Once we checked in, my son and I got ready while my wife was directed to a viewing area on the far side of the dolphin pool. We were told at booking that she could stand near us to take photos, but once we arrived, we were told otherwise. This seemed less about resort policy and more about pushing their professional photo sales. The cost for pictures was excessive—$189 USD for ten photos and over $200 USD for all photos.
The actual dolphin experience felt very short. We booked the “ride” package, which was supposed to include 15 activities plus a ride. While the ride itself was fun, it lasted about ten seconds. The other activities were also brief, including splashing, swimming next to the dolphin, a kiss, and touching them. We were also offered extra activities for an additional cost, which wasn’t mentioned when booking.
After returning home, I received an email offering to buy photos online. I purchased one for $31 USD, but when I got the download link, it was the wrong picture. I contacted them to fix the mistake, but they insisted it was the photo I selected, which wasn’t the case.
I’ve done dolphin experiences before that were included with catamaran trips, and those lasted longer with more time in the water. The pricing for photos at those locations was also much more reasonable.
Overall, I wouldn’t recommend this experience due to the short duration, the difficulty accessing the venue, overpriced photos, and poor customer service when trying to correct a mistake.
5/10"

Ethical Considerations of Dolphin Encounters
When considering a dolphin encounter, it's crucial to research the facility's practices and reputation. Look for organizations that prioritize rehabilitation, rescue, and education, and that offer interactions in more natural settings or focus on observation rather than direct contact. Many travelers are now seeking out more responsible tourism options that align with their values regarding animal welfare.
For those who wish to experience marine life ethically, alternatives include visiting accredited marine sanctuaries, participating in responsible whale and dolphin watching tours in their natural habitats, or supporting conservation organizations. These options allow for appreciation of these magnificent creatures without contributing to the potential harm caused by captivity.

Understanding Cancun's Beaches: Playa Delfines
However, visitors should be aware of the ocean conditions at Playa Delfines. The sea can be quite rough, with strong currents and significant swell, making it potentially hazardous for inexperienced swimmers. It's always wise to heed any posted warnings and swim with caution. Additionally, like many beaches in the region, Playa Delfines can be affected by sargassum seaweed, particularly during certain times of the year. Checking recent local reports on sargassum conditions is recommended before your visit.
For those looking for a more relaxed beach experience or a day of resort amenities without an overnight stay, the concept of a 'Day Pass' is popular in Cancun. This allows access to a resort's facilities, including their beaches and pools, for a daily fee. Occidental Tucancun is mentioned as a location offering such passes, providing an alternative way to enjoy Cancun's coastal beauty.
